WebMar 28, 2024 · Ham hock is most often used to make soups or stocks because it needs to be simmered for hours to break down and soften. It’s traditionally added to low-and-slow dishes that use a slow cooker, like split pea soup or braised collard greens. WebThe short answer is yes, you most definitely can but with a few caveats. First, if the skin has any significant amount of sugar on/in it from a glaze or cure it will burn fairly quickly and likely impart a bitter flavor before you are going to achieve the proper crisp a crackling is known for.
